Why do you trust SpyBot when you don't trust Ad-aware?

In the License it clearly states:
QUOTE
II.c. Liability
Under no circumstances can you make me liable for any damages you might do to your system using Spybot-S&D.
But that's normal... what about this:
QUOTE
II.b. Warranty
I tried my very best to make the code of Spybot-S&D as stable as possible, andI give you the warranty that I placed no code to cause intentional harm to your system.
However, removing the threats targeted by Spybot-S&D sometimes involves cutting deep into the system sometimes, and I cannot guarantee that your system will be running the same as before. For example, spyware hosts may stop working. I can also give you no warranty that Spybot-S&D will remove every spy on your system, or that it will give you no false positives. For your own verification the location of the problem is shown with every entry, and if you have any questions remaining you can visit the support forum for more information.
